The course is designed to fit around people with existing employment and/or industryå commitments. Teaching will take place in the evenings and at weekends with someå content available online, as a supplement to your learning and research.

You learn through:

  • lectures
  • group discussion
  • independent learning
  • practical workshops
  • tutorials
  • self-directed research
  • online resources
  • creative retreats
